=head1 Deploy without Internet access
|
||||
|
||||
The C<netdisco-deploy> script asks for Internet access but it is possible to
|
||||
install off-line. You should download the following two files:
|
||||
|
||||
=over 4
|
||||
|
||||
=item *
|
||||
|
||||
http://standards.ieee.org/develop/regauth/oui/oui.txt
|
||||
|
||||
=item *
|
||||
|
||||
http://downloads.sourceforge.net/project/netdisco/netdisco-mibs/latest-snapshot/netdisco-mibs-snapshot.tar.gz
|
||||
|
||||
=back
|
||||
|
||||
Run the C<netdisco-deploy> script but pass the OUI file name as a parameter on
|
||||
the command line:
|
||||
|
||||
~/bin/netdisco-deploy ./oui.txt
|
||||
|
||||
Then answer yes to questions, even though you're not connected to the
|
||||
Internet. For the MIBs you can simply extract the downloaded archive to the
|
||||
home directory of Netdisco.

=head1 Debug Tricks
|
||||
|
||||
You can see what HTTP Headers are received by Netdisco, and other information
|
||||
such as how it's parsing the config file, by enabling the Dancer debug plugin.
|
||||
First download the plugin:
|
||||
|
||||
~/bin/localenv cpanm --notest Dancer::Debug
|
||||
|
||||
Then run the web daemon with the environment variable to enable the feature:
|
||||
|
||||
DANCER_DEBUG=1 ~/bin/netdisco-web restart
